Moderate to dense fog expected at many places in MP

Bhopal: Due to the moisture coming from the Arabian Sea as well as the northerly winds, moderate to dense fog is expected at many places during the next 24 hours amidst severe cold at many places in Madhya Pradesh.

In Madhya Pradesh, the process of fog along with chill has been going on for several days at many places in Chambal and Gwalior divisions. Datia was the coldest in the state. During the last 24 hours the mercury in Datia dropped by more than 05 degrees. Datia was the coldest in the state. The mercury dropped to 10 degrees Celsius in Bhopal. The minimum temperature in Gwalior was recorded at 5.5 degrees Celsius. The minimum temperature in hill station Pachmarhi was 11.4 degrees Celsius. There was moderate fog in Bhopal today and visibility was recorded around 200 to 500 meters. Cold wave also occurred in many districts.

Direction of winds is northern

At present the direction of the winds is northern and north-eastern. In the state too, the temperature has started falling during the day as well as at night. Due to high humidity in the atmosphere, fog persists in most of the cities of the state in the morning. Also, it is cloudy at some places. A slight increase in temperature may be seen after 13-14 January. A cyclone is forming over Andhra Pradesh and adjoining Chhattisgarh.

Scientists of Bhopal Meteorological Center said that the weather pattern in the state may remain dry during the next 24 hours. Light to moderate fog can be seen at some places in Ujjain district of the state. Apart from the districts of Satna, Sagar and Chambal divisions including the capital Bhopal, moderate to dense fog can be seen in Jabalpur, Indore, Ratlam, Shivpuri, Gwalior and Datia districts.

The weather remained dry in the capital Bhopal today. Relief from cold was felt due to light sunlight. The weather will remain dry with fog expected during the next 24 hours.
